Noboru Fujii is a scholar working on Molecular Biology, Toxicology and Pharmacology. According to data from OpenAlex, Noboru Fujii has authored 20 papers receiving a total of 798 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Molecular Biology, 10 papers in Toxicology and 4 papers in Pharmacology. Recurrent topics in Noboru Fujii’s work include Cancer therapeutics and mechanisms (11 papers), Bioactive Compounds and Antitumor Agents (10 papers) and Synthesis and bioactivity of alkaloids (8 papers). Noboru Fujii is often cited by papers focused on Cancer therapeutics and mechanisms (11 papers), Bioactive Compounds and Antitumor Agents (10 papers) and Synthesis and bioactivity of alkaloids (8 papers). Noboru Fujii collaborates with scholars based in Japan, Singapore and United States. Noboru Fujii's co-authors include Yui Yamashita, Yoshinori Yamashita, Hirofumi Nakano, Hiroyuki Nakano, Hirofumi Nakano, Minoru Nagashima, Tadashi Ashizawa, Chikara Murakata, Masami Okabe and Yutaka Saitoh and has published in prestigious journals such as Journal of Biological Chemistry, Biochemistry and FEBS Letters.
